-/** @defgroup IDD_Config_structure  IDD Configuration structure
-  * @{
-  */
-typedef struct
-{
-  uint16_t AmpliGain;       /*!< Specifies ampli gain value
-                                 */
-  uint16_t VddMin;          /*!< Specifies minimum MCU VDD can reach to protect MCU from reset
-                                  */
-  uint16_t Shunt0Value;     /*!< Specifies value of Shunt 0 if existing
-                                 */
-  uint16_t Shunt1Value;     /*!< Specifies value of Shunt 1 if existing
-                                 */
-  uint16_t Shunt2Value;     /*!< Specifies value of Shunt 2 if existing
-                                 */
-  uint16_t Shunt3Value;     /*!< Specifies value of Shunt 3 if existing
-                                 */
-  uint16_t Shunt4Value;     /*!< Specifies value of Shunt 4 if existing
-                                  */
-  uint16_t Shunt0StabDelay; /*!< Specifies delay of Shunt 0 stabilization if existing
-                                  */
-  uint16_t Shunt1StabDelay; /*!< Specifies delay of Shunt 1 stabilization if existing
-                                  */
-  uint16_t Shunt2StabDelay; /*!< Specifies delay of Shunt 2 stabilization if existing
-                                  */
-  uint16_t Shunt3StabDelay; /*!< Specifies delay of Shunt 3 stabilization if existing
-                                  */
-  uint16_t Shunt4StabDelay; /*!< Specifies delay of Shunt 4 stabilization if existing
-                                  */
-  uint8_t ShuntNbOnBoard;   /*!< Specifies number of shunts that are present on board
-                                 This parameter can be a value of @ref IDD_shunt_number */
-  uint8_t ShuntNbUsed;      /*!< Specifies number of shunts used for measurement
-                                 This parameter can be a value of @ref IDD_shunt_number */
-  uint8_t VrefMeasurement;  /*!< Specifies if Vref is automatically measured before each Idd measurement
-                                 This parameter can be a value of @ref IDD_Vref_Measurement */
-  uint8_t Calibration;      /*!< Specifies if calibration is done before each Idd measurement
-                                  */
-  uint8_t PreDelayUnit;     /*!< Specifies Pre delay unit 
-                                 This parameter can be a value of @ref IDD_PreDelay */
-  uint8_t PreDelayValue;    /*!< Specifies Pre delay value in selected unit
-                                  */
-  uint8_t MeasureNb;        /*!< Specifies number of Measure to be performed 
-                                 This parameter can be a value between 1 and 256 */
-  uint8_t DeltaDelayUnit;   /*!< Specifies Delta delay unit
-                                  This parameter can be a value of @ref IDD_DeltaDelay */
-  uint8_t DeltaDelayValue;  /*!< Specifies Delta delay between 2 measures
-                                  value can be between 1 and 128 */
-}IDD_ConfigTypeDef;
